Guideline for the prevention of falls in older persons | Corporate Author | American Geriatrics Society - AGS; British Geriatrics Society - BGS; American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ons Panel on Falls Prevention |
Journal title | Journal of the American Geriatrics Society, vol 49, no 5, May 2001 |
Pages | pp 664-672 |
Keywords | Falls ; Preventative medicine ; Standards of provision. |
Annotation | This guideline was developed and written under the auspices of the American Geriatrics Society (AGS) Panel on Falls in Older Persons and approved by the AGS Board of Directors on 5 April 2001. The guideline's aim is to assist health professionals in their assessment of fall risk, and in their management of older patients who are at risk of falling and those who have fallen. Recommendations are made on interventions to prevent falls. The guideline also identifies issues related to falls prevention that should be given high priority for future research and analysis.
